rez.exceptions

Exceptions.

exception rez.exceptions.BuildContextResolveError(context)[source]

Bases: rez.exceptions.BuildError

Raised if unable to resolve the required context when creating the environment for a build process.

exception rez.exceptions.BuildError(value=None)[source]

Bases: rez.exceptions.RezError

Base class for any build-related error.

exception rez.exceptions.BuildProcessError(value=None)[source]

Bases: rez.exceptions.RezError

Base class for build process-related errors.

exception rez.exceptions.BuildSystemError(value=None)[source]

Bases: rez.exceptions.BuildError

Base class for buildsys-related errors.

exception rez.exceptions.ConfigurationError(value=None)[source]

Bases: rez.exceptions.RezError

A misconfiguration error.

exception rez.exceptions.ContextBundleError(value=None)[source]

Bases: rez.exceptions.RezError

There was a problem bundling a context.

exception rez.exceptions.InvalidPackageError(value=None)[source]

Bases: rez.exceptions.RezError

A special case exception used in package ‘preprocess function’.

exception rez.exceptions.PackageCacheError(value=None)[source]

Bases: rez.exceptions.RezError

There was an error related to a package cache.

exception rez.exceptions.PackageCommandError(value=None)[source]

Bases: rez.exceptions.RezError

There is an error in a command or list of commands

exception rez.exceptions.PackageCopyError(value=None)[source]

Bases: rez.exceptions.RezError

There was a problem copying a package.

exception rez.exceptions.PackageFamilyNotFoundError(value=None)[source]

Bases: rez.exceptions.RezError

A package could not be found on disk.

exception rez.exceptions.PackageMetadataError(value=None, path=None, resource_key=None)[source]

Bases: rez.exceptions.ResourceContentError

There is an error in a package’s definition file.

type_name = 'package definition file'
exception rez.exceptions.PackageMoveError(value=None)[source]

Bases: rez.exceptions.RezError

There was a problem moving a package.

exception rez.exceptions.PackageNotFoundError(value=None)[source]

Bases: rez.exceptions.RezError

A package could not be found on disk.

exception rez.exceptions.PackageRepositoryError(value=None)[source]

Bases: rez.exceptions.RezError

Base class for package repository- related errors.

exception rez.exceptions.PackageRequestError(value=None)[source]

Bases: rez.exceptions.RezError

There is an error related to a package request.

exception rez.exceptions.PackageTestError(value=None)[source]

Bases: rez.exceptions.RezError

There was a problem running a package test.

exception rez.exceptions.ReleaseError(value=None)[source]

Bases: rez.exceptions.RezError

Any release-related error.

exception rez.exceptions.ReleaseHookCancellingError(value=None)[source]

Bases: rez.exceptions.RezError

A release hook error that asks to cancel the release as a result.

exception rez.exceptions.ReleaseHookError(value=None)[source]

Bases: rez.exceptions.RezError

Base class for release-hook- related errors.

exception rez.exceptions.ReleaseVCSError(value=None)[source]

Bases: rez.exceptions.ReleaseError

Base class for release VCS-related errors.

exception rez.exceptions.ResolveError(value=None)[source]

Bases: rez.exceptions.RezError

A resolve-related error.

exception rez.exceptions.ResolvedContextError(value=None)[source]

Bases: rez.exceptions.RezError

An error occurred in a resolved context.

exception rez.exceptions.ResourceContentError(value=None, path=None, resource_key=None)[source]

Bases: rez.exceptions.ResourceError

A resource contains incorrect data.

type_name = 'resource file'
exception rez.exceptions.ResourceError(value=None)[source]

Bases: rez.exceptions.RezError

Resource-related exception base class.

exception rez.exceptions.ResourceNotFoundError(value=None)[source]

Bases: rez.exceptions.ResourceError

A resource could not be found.

exception rez.exceptions.RexError(value=None)[source]

Bases: rez.exceptions.RezError

There is an error in Rex code.

exception rez.exceptions.RexStopError(value=None)[source]

Bases: rez.exceptions.RexError

Special error raised when a package commands uses the ‘stop’ command.

exception rez.exceptions.RexUndefinedVariableError(value=None)[source]

Bases: rez.exceptions.RexError

There is a reference to an undefined variable.

exception rez.exceptions.RezBindError(value=None)[source]

Bases: rez.exceptions.RezError

A bind-related error.

exception rez.exceptions.RezError(value=None)[source]

Bases: Exception

Base-class Rez error.

exception rez.exceptions.RezGuiQTImportError[source]

Bases: ImportError

A special case - see cli/gui.py

exception rez.exceptions.RezPluginError(value=None)[source]

Bases: rez.exceptions.RezError

An error related to plugin or plugin load.

exception rez.exceptions.RezSystemError(value=None)[source]

Bases: rez.exceptions.RezError

Rez system/internal error.

exception rez.exceptions.SuiteError(value=None)[source]

Bases: rez.exceptions.RezError

Any suite-related error.

rez.exceptions.convert_errors(from_, to, msg=None)[source]